J.P. Krick

4/21/2015

 
A native of Grand Rapids, J.P. Krick spends some of his time in Los Angeles, where he teaches at Retter’s Academy of Dance under the direction of  Darryl and Linda Retter. J.P. has traveled the United States with Dance Makers Inc., a national dance convention serving all ages and levels of  dance. Specializing in tap, jazz~funk and hip-hop, his classes are always a  crowd favorite leaving everyone energized and ready for more. He has also  been commissioned to teach for the respected Dance Masters of America.

J.P.’s choreography has won countless awards, thus making him a hot  commodity and sought-after teacher/choreographer. Samuel E. Wright selected him personally to perform selections from The Little Mermaid  during a summer Broadway touring event. He was also part of a tap  production called Caution Men At Work: Tap that toured in China.
